What Features Should You Look for in the Best Concealed Holster for a 911 Colt?
When selecting the best concealed holster for a 911 Colt, several key features should be considered to ensure comfort, safety, and accessibility.
- Material: The material of the holster plays a crucial role in comfort and durability. Leather offers a traditional feel and good retention, while synthetic materials like Kydex or nylon can provide lightweight options that are resistant to moisture and wear.
- Retention System: A reliable retention system is essential for keeping your firearm secure. Look for holsters with adjustable retention settings or active retention features, such as thumb breaks or locking mechanisms, which can prevent accidental discharges while allowing for a smooth draw.
- Concealment Level: The design of the holster should prioritize low-profile features to ensure effective concealment. Consider options that can be worn inside the waistband (IWB) or outside the waistband (OWB), and assess how well the holster contours to your body shape for maximum concealment.
- Comfort and Fit: The holster should fit your 911 Colt snugly without being too tight, reducing the risk of printing or causing discomfort. Features like adjustable cant and ride height can enhance the overall fit, allowing for customization based on your personal preferences.
- Accessibility: Quick access to your firearm is vital, especially in self-defense scenarios. Ensure the holster allows for a smooth and fast draw while still providing adequate retention; some designs may offer a quicker release mechanism for emergencies.
- Compatibility with Accessories: If you use additional items like lights or lasers on your 911 Colt, ensure that the holster is compatible with these accessories. A holster designed for your specific firearm model will ensure proper fit and function, enhancing both safety and usability.
- Adjustability: An adjustable holster can provide a tailored fit for different carrying positions and body types. Look for options that allow you to modify the cant, retention, and other settings to suit your needs and preferences.
- Ease of Maintenance: Consider the ease of cleaning and maintaining the holster material. Leather may require conditioning, while synthetic materials can often be cleaned with simple wipes, making them more convenient for regular use.

What Legal Considerations Should You Be Aware of When Carrying a 911 Colt?
When carrying a 911 Colt, it’s crucial to understand various legal considerations to ensure compliance and safety.
- Concealment Laws: Different states have varying laws regarding the concealment of firearms, including how and where you can carry your Colt. It is important to familiarize yourself with local statutes to ensure that your holster and method of carry comply with legal requirements.
- Permits and Licenses: Many jurisdictions require you to obtain a permit or license to carry a concealed weapon. This often involves background checks, mandatory training, and adherence to specific regulations regarding the type and size of firearm you can carry.
- Use of Force Laws: Understanding the legal implications surrounding the use of force is essential when carrying a firearm. Laws vary significantly, and it’s important to know when you are justified in using your firearm in self-defense situations to avoid legal repercussions.
- Transport Regulations: When transporting your 911 Colt, specific regulations may apply regarding how the firearm should be stored and whether it can be loaded. Knowing these rules can help prevent legal issues during travel or commuting.
- Public Carry vs. Private Carry: The legal distinction between carrying a firearm in public versus private property can affect your rights. Certain locations may prohibit firearms altogether, while others may have specific rules regarding concealed carry.
How Can You Properly Maintain Your Concealed Holster for a 911 Colt?
Proper maintenance of your concealed holster for a 911 Colt is essential to ensure longevity and performance.
- Regular Cleaning: It’s crucial to clean your holster regularly to remove dust, dirt, and moisture that can cause wear and tear. Use a damp cloth and mild soap for leather or nylon holsters, and ensure it is thoroughly dried to prevent mold and mildew.
- Conditioning Leather Holsters: Leather holsters require conditioning to keep the material supple and prevent cracking. Apply a leather conditioner every few months, which helps to maintain flexibility and extend the life of the holster.
- Inspect for Wear and Tear: Regularly check your holster for signs of wear, such as fraying, cracks, or loose stitching.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ent further damage and ensure the holster remains safe and functional.
- Proper Storage: When not in use, store your holster in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. This helps to prevent drying out or warping of the material, particularly for leather holsters that are sensitive to environmental conditions.
- Avoid Excessive Moisture: Protect your holster from excessive moisture, which can damage the material and affect its fit and retention. If your holster does get wet, dry it at room temperature and avoid direct heat sources to maintain its shape and integrity.
- Check Retention System: If your holster features a retention system, regularly check and adjust it as needed to ensure it holds your Colt securely. A properly functioning retention system is crucial for safe and effective concealed carry.
